  • Runner’s Round Table is a podcast where Stephanie Diaz aka The Cookie Runner talks to female runners and run coaches about all things running. While each season has a different theme, the root of these conversations is a curiosity about our love for running, sharing people’s running stories, and exploring ways to make running more inclusive.

    Season five of the Runner’s Round Table will be all about Hot Takes and this episode is the Recovery is for Wimps – Just Kidding! Edition. In this episode Stephanie speaks with Dr. Asher Kyger about expanding our definition of recovery as a process that helps us be our best athletic selves.

    Season five of the Runner’s Round Table will be all about Hot Takes and this episode is the Don’t Pee Yourself! Edition. In this episode Stephanie speaks with her very own pelvic health physical therapist, Dr. Ari Gonzalez about pelvic floor health for women across the lifespan and for runners.

    Season five of the Runner’s Round Table will be all about Hot Takes and this episode is the Run Club Inclusivity Edition. In this episode Stephanie speaks with Rosalind Smith about the power of run clubs as a space where all identities are seen, validated, and honored.
